Job Title:General Safety Specialist - Colony Park North

Job Summary:Support departments with daily Environmental Health and Safety (EHS) operations and conduct safety inspections to ensure compliance with UMMC policies, procedures, and relevant state and federal regulations and standards. Provide guidance and training to UMMC staff on safety protocols and the correct use of safety equipment.

Education & Experience

Education and Experience Required:

Degree (Associate's or Bachelor's) and one (1) year of experience in occupational safety and health.

Certifications, Licenses, or Registration required:

HAZWOPER certification required post-hire within one year.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:

Knowledge of applicable federal, state, and local laws, ordinances, statutes, regulations, rules, policies, and procedures. Skills in performing safety inspections and ensuring compliance with applicable safety codes and regulations. Classroom instructional and hands-on training skills. The ability to work in or around hazardous conditions such as exposure to flames, chemicals, and biological agents (required to wear personal protective equipment). The ability to communicate effectively and react calmly in emergency situations. The ability to gather data, compile information, and prepare and/or present reports.

Responsibilities

  • Establishes, maintains, and enforces policies and procedures related to general safety areas, including biological, chemical, fire, and radiation safety.
  • Develops and manages the implementation of effective employee safety training programs.
  • Conducts safety training sessions and presentations for staff.
  • Performs building inspections to identify hazardous conditions and unsafe practices, helping to determine necessary training and education to prevent worker injuries; reports findings to hospital administration as needed.
  • Reviews and interprets code revisions, moratoriums, or equivalencies to assess their applicability to UMMC and hospital-specific policies, procedures, and compliance requirements.
  • Collects data and prepares reports to track and analyze safety deficiencies, providing recommendations for corrective actions.
  • Serves as a member of the UMMC Fire Brigade and assists in their training efforts.

The University of Mississippi Medical Center, located in Jackson, is the state's only academic health science center. Its mission is to improve the lives of Mississippians by educating tomorrow's health care professionals, conducting health sciences research, and providing cutting-edge patient care. UMMC houses seven health science schools and provides wide-ranging patient care programs, including the state's only children's hospital.
